优化前端性能的10个技巧
优化前端性能对于提升用户体验和网站排名至关重要。以下是一些优化前端性能的关键技巧:
1. 减少 HTTP 请求
通过合并和压缩 CSS、JavaScript 文件,以及使用 CSS Sprites 和图像压缩等技术,减少页面加载时的 HTTP 请求次数,从而加快页面加载速度。
2. 使用 CDN 加速资源加载
利用内容分发网络(CDN)来加速静态资源(如图片、CSS 和 JavaScript 文件)的加载速度,提高网站的整体性能和响应速度。
3. 延迟加载和按需加载
对于不是首要加载的内容(如图片、视频、JavaScript 插件等),采用延迟加载和按需加载的策略,以减少初始页面加载时间,提高用户体验。
4. 优化图片和多媒体资源
通过使用适当的图片格式、压缩图片大小、懒加载技术和响应式图片设计,减少图片和多媒体资源对页面加载速度的影响。
5. 最小化和压缩代码
通过删除不必要的空格、注释和代码行,以及使用 JavaScript 和 CSS 压缩工具,减小文件大小,提高加载速度。
6. 使用缓存机制
利用浏览器缓存、服务器缓存和 CDN 缓存等机制,减少重复请求和数据传输,加快页面加载速度,并减轻服务器负载。
7. 优化 CSS 和 JavaScript 性能
避免使用复杂的 CSS 选择器和 JavaScript 循环,减少页面重绘和重排,优化代码执行效率,提高页面渲染速度。
8. 使用字体和图标的优化
选择合适的字体格式和加载方式,以及使用字体图标和矢量图标替代图片,减少字体和图标对页面性能的影响。
9. 去除不必要的插件和框架
仔细评估和选择所需的插件和框架,并去除不必要的插件和框架,以减少额外的文件加载和代码执行,提高页面加载速度。
10. 定期性能优化测试和监测
使用性能测试工具和服务,如PageSpeed Insights、WebPageTest等,定期测试和监测网站的性能,并针对性能问题进行优化和改进。
通过采取以上优化前端性能的技巧,你可以显著提高网站的加载速度和性能,从而提升用户体验、增加页面访问量,并提高网站的排名和搜索引擎优化(SEO)效果。
评论区